USS Bonhomme Richard Ends CERTEX

Sailors and embarked 31st Marine Expeditionary Unit (MEU) aboard the forward-deployed amphibious assault ship USS Bonhomme Richard (LHD 6) recently completed amphibious integration training (AIT) and certification exercises (CERTEX).

AIT is the first and essential step toward preparing for CERTEX. It is designed to strengthen the bonds between the ships of the Bonhomme Richard Amphibious Ready Group (ARG) and 31st MEU Marines through several exercises and scenarios.

AIT is composed of situational training exercises such as a vertical assault, small-boat raids, non-combatant evacuation operation, and a maritime interception operation.

Bonhomme Richard, with embarked Commander, Expeditionary Strike Group 7, Rear Adm. Hugh Wetherald, Commander, Amphibious Squadron 11, Capt. Heidi Agle and their staff are on patrol in the U.S. 7th Fleet area of operations providing security and stability to the Asia-Pacific region.
